The Wardens, stationed within the bustling city of Seattle, were the first proof of what could come from The Scourge, a cataclysmic event that had set off a chain reaction that would forever echo throughout time: Los Angeles falling into the Pacific, New York City being partially taken over by water, the Sahara Desert sweltering in intensity which killed off native fauna in record amounts, were among the most prominent. Years of misery, of fear, transcending over a century, wherein every remaining government strived to figure out a solution.
Which they found in the form of Titan— the first meta-human, Patient Zero, whose natural abilities were enhanced by various procedures. Titan started a new wave, hope beginning to appear, as more and more meta-humans were found— mainly due to the efforts of the Rose Family— and their naturally honed abilities, seemingly derived from the Scourge itself, being able to combat the effects until there’s only fractal remnants of it left.
From there The Wardens were formed, with Titan leading them, a new period of peace fell over the world once more. Of course, that never lasts as more and more villains began to pop up out of the woodworks, threatening the sanctity of the New World. However, without fail, The Wardens were there to answer the call and defend those that couldn’t defend themself.
Titan persevered, The Wardens went on, until a fateful day a decade ago on this date— wherein Titan lost Peregrine, their sidekick and protege. It’s a day that will forever live in infamy, as it’s a day that Titan lost Peregrine, but the world lost Titan.
— Excerpt from the Seattle Times.

I can understand that. Of course, I can’t speak for anyone except myself, but I think there can be any number of things that could result in that:
Wanting to share the idea, enjoying the concept of creating a world and characters, but not being able to actively make said things a reality, which I can completely sympathize with. Writing can be hard, and tedious, at the best/worst of times.
I’ve heard that some people simply share them to get engagement but they don’t actively want to make an IF, which is something I don’t quite understand but people are a conundrum in itself.
Some people, like me, just get too excited to share their world/characters and “jump the gun” a bit when sharing the intro post. In my case, I just got too excited not to share something, and I finally decided to just do it.
Some people fall in love with the idea of an IF, with the world, the characters, and everything included, but don’t necessarily realize the true scope of what it means, which can be quite daunting for “newer” writers (and I put newer in quotes because they could be experienced writers, just experienced IF writers).
The potential lack of engagement in general could be a deterrent— even if it’s a dual edged sword. The lack of people showing interest in the concept could make an author not want to pursue said concept, but the lack of content can dissuade readers from wanting to interact with said content because it might be taken away. It’s a slippery slope.
Or, simply put, they get brain rot for an idea, want nothing more than to share it and interact with people about said brain rot, but grow out of their love for it. It’s unfortunate, and it sucks for the people that become excited about it, but it happens.
